Wide Range Programmable DC Power Supply for Power Test
N362 provides wide-range programmable DC output in compact rackmount formats for desktop use and automated-system integration. The source lists voltage families from low-voltage high-current models through 1500 V options for applications across electronics, automotive, aerospace, and energy systems.
Key Technical Advantages
- Compact Rackmount Format: High power density integrates up to 10 kW in 2U and 19-inch width chassis.
- Wide Output Range: Voltage/current combinations cover low-voltage high-current and high-voltage low-current applications.
- Low Ripple Noise: Optimized power design reduces output ripple and noise for improved output quality.
- Automotive Waveforms: Car startup, voltage drop, load dump, and reset waveform simulation support ISO16750-2 and LV124 style tests.
- CC/CV Priority: Voltage-loop or current-loop priority can be selected according to DUT characteristics.
- System Control: LAN, RS232, RS485, CAN, Modbus-RTU, SCPI, and CANopen control are supported.
